Phormium tenax. It belongs to the Liliaceae family. A genus of only 2 perennial species that originate from the islands of New Zealand and Australia. There are numerous varieties. The species are: Phormium cookianum and Phormium tenax. It is commonly known as New Zealand Linen or Formio. The leaves are leathery, broad ribbon-shaped and tufted. It is a very resistant plant. It supports low temperatures and frost, if they are not frequent. The best situation is in full sun. It can also live in partial shade. In cold areas it is better to place it sheltered by a wall. If the area is warm, it looks great as an isolated element in the middle of the meadow.
